Personal car insurance company, Noblr, is now offering coverage to Ohio drivers, the company announced.
Noblr said it rewards customers’ good driving behaviors with real-time competitive rates. Noblr is built on a reciprocal exchange model, where customers are members who help drive the company forward.
Noblr said its behavior-based pricing is calculated in real time and continuously measures how well and how much someone drives. In addition to savings, Noblr’s intuitive app and highly personalized pricing model help directly incentivize better driving.
Noblr launched in Colorado and Texas earlier this year, and will continue to roll out in additional states into 2020. The Noblr app is available for both iOS and Android.
Headquartered in San Francisco, Noblr also has a service hub in Austin, Texas. The company has received investments from companies like HSCM Bermuda Management Company, White Mountains Insurance Group Ltd., and Third Point Re.
